Raised on his father's farm, he attended school at Fostoria and taught school for two terms in Seneca County. He later entered Miami Medical College at Cincinnati, graduating in 1871.
He practiced three years at Van Buren in Hancock County and then moved to Bairdstown where he experienced health issues which forced him to retire until 1890, when he resumed his practice at Bloomdale with his brother, Allen Chilcote.
He married Fannie, the daughter of George and Emma (Jacques) Cooper, and they became the parents of three known children: Eva M., Florence Edna, and Russell.
An extensive biography of him and his family can be found online on pages 768-769 'Commemorative Historical and Biographical Record of Wood County, Ohio, vol. 2."
